When my little grandson was diagnosed with celiac disease we were relieved to have an answer to why he didn’t feel well most of the time. But it did open a large door of questions. The family started researching celiac and gluten-free food. Reading food labels made our grocery trips much longer. I was concerned about how this little boy would live with it and what challenges he would face when he started school. The Celiac Kid was taking form. Research showed me that 1% of the population would suffer from this disease and many would be children. Although my grandson is The Celiac Kid, the book will help explain to many children and parents about this disease. Hopefully, The Celiac Kid will make more of us aware of celiac and more understanding of those who live with it.
